Bean to Cup Coffee Machine

Bean to cup machines deliver a high quality coffee experience by pressing a single button. They make use of whole beans and grind them before brewing. This eliminates the flavour degradation that occurs from grinding and storing.

The machine then forces hot aromatic water through the ground, creating a rich, aromatic coffee shot. The machine offers a variety of options for customization that can be adapted to the individual's preferences.

Bean to cup machines grind the whole bean prior to extraction, rather than using pre-packaged pods. The process is fast and automated, with a drink being created in just seconds. The machine will pour your beverage into the cup you prefer, and can also heat and texturize milk if you wish. Many have rinsing cycle, both before and after switching off, which helps to ensure that no residue is left behind on the milk or coffee spouts. The used grounds can be disposed of into an empty bin that doesn't need to be emptied every day. A majority come with a visual indicator, so you can tell when the bin is full.

Many bean to cup machines have a menu which includes cappuccino, espresso, and latte as the standard drinks. Some machines can produce popular coffee drinks such as macchiato or cortado. Before purchasing, check the drink options that the machine offers.

Convenience

Bean to cup coffee makers are a practical and simple method of making premium, freshly brewed coffee. The machines grind the beans, make coffee and heat the milk, then create froth at the touch of a button. They provide a lot of versatility, and a lot of them can be used to create various drinks. They also offer a high level of consistency since they are pre-set to deliver the right quantity of milk and coffee for each drink.

These machines are more expensive than pod or capsule coffee makers. However, they can save money over time because they let you use cheaper coffee beans bought in large quantities. They can also reduce your waste as the machine uses only the exact amount of beans required to produce each cup of coffee.

You can select the strength and the coarseness of the ground beans in numerous bean-to-cup coffee machines. You can also select from a range of milk alternatives, including dairy alternatives. The machines can be programmed to automatically clean themselves, and many have a timer that reminds you when they require a thorough cleaning or descaling.
